TORONTO, Dec. 14, 2017 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) — Mira IX Acquisition Corp. (“Mira IX”) (TSX Venture:MIA:P) is pleased to announce that it has received conditional approval from the TSX Venture Exchange (the “TSXV”) in respect of its qualifying transaction (the “Transaction”) with Nuuvera Corp. (“Nuuvera”) pursuant to Policy 2.4 – Capital Pool Companies of the TSXV.

In accordance with the previously announced amalgamation agreement dated November 17, 2017, Mira IX Subco Inc., a wholly-owned subsidiary of  Mira IX, will amalgamate with Nuuvera. Prior to closing of the Transaction, it is intended that Nuuvera will change its name to “Nuuvera Holdings Limited” and Mira IX will change its name to “Nuuvera Inc.”. The transaction is expected to close on or before December 29, 2017.

Filing Statement

In connection with the Transaction and pursuant to TSXV requirements, Mira IX has filed a filing statement dated December 14, 2017 on SEDAR (www.sedar.com).
